Mount Street Primary School
Mount Street, Greenbank, Plymouth PL4 8NZ
Mount Street Primary School is an academy. It has about 260 boys and girls aged between 2 and 11. In January 2023 the school was rated ‘Good’ by Ofsted.
Particular strengths include Progress, Finances and Disadvantaged pupils. Relative weaknesses include Admissions, Representation, Environment and Attendance.

Progress: Excellent. Progress in maths, reading and writing are all excellent. (This takes into account pupils' prior performance. For actual grades, see Attainment.)
Finances: Excellent. The school budget has been roughly in balance
Disadvantaged pupils: Above average. Progress in maths, reading and writing are all above average.
Attainment: About average. Maths, reading and GPS (grammar, punctuation and spelling) attainment are all about average. (This doesn't take into account pupils' prior performance. For that, see Progress.)
Attendance: Below average. Pupil absence rates are quite high and the incidence of persistent absence is very high.
Environment: Poor. Air pollution, traffic accidents and crime are all quite high.
Representation: Out of balance. The socio-economic mix is slightly out of balance with the local community, while ethnic representation is out of balance with the local community. Show details
Admissions: Poor. The occupancy rate is very high and the offer rate is roughly average.
